Output 51b456add9b5a80b105bb6d8bf75d21be10ee8ae223e4b0a9c078f65651266bd:1

value
5139833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3e51a4500b7001384fc45961bb11ce2703fa5fd OP_EQUAL
address
3GdcX98EPXvW63QNky112VJ58FCAYfeMcj
transaction
51b456add9b5a80b105bb6d8bf75d21be10ee8ae223e4b0a9c078f65651266bd
spent
true